The Role of Metadata in Data Management and Governance

Discuss the importance of metadata in the context of data management and governance. Learn how to create, maintain, and utilize metadata to improve data discoverability, traceability, and understanding across the organization.

Introduction:

In the modern data-driven world, effective data management and governance are crucial to maintaining data quality, security, and compliance. One of the most important yet often overlooked aspects of this process is metadata. Metadata, often referred to as "data about data," provides context and additional information about the underlying data, enabling organizations to gain deeper insights and manage data more efficiently. In this blog post, we will explore the role of metadata in data management and governance, as well as its various types and applications.


Main Body:

To fully grasp the significance of metadata, it is essential to understand its different types: descriptive, structural, and administrative. Descriptive metadata provides information about a data asset's content, such as title, author, and keywords. Structural metadata outlines the relationships and organization of data components, whereas administrative metadata deals with the asset's technical aspects, like file format and creation date.


Metadata plays a crucial role in data management and governance in several ways:


Data Discovery: Metadata makes it easier to locate relevant data assets by providing essential information such as keywords, abstracts, and summaries, thus streamlining the data discovery process.


Data Lineage: Metadata helps track the history and evolution of a data asset, allowing organizations to identify the sources, transformations, and dependencies of their data.


Data Quality: By storing information about data quality metrics, metadata allows organizations to monitor and maintain the accuracy, consistency, and completeness of their data assets.


Data Integration: Metadata simplifies the integration of data from disparate sources, ensuring that data elements are correctly mapped and harmonized.


Data Security and Compliance: Metadata can store information about data sensitivity, access controls, and data retention policies, enabling organizations to maintain data security and adhere to regulatory requirements.


Conclusion:

In conclusion, metadata is an invaluable tool in the realm of data management and governance. It provides context, enhances data discovery, tracks data lineage, monitors data quality, facilitates data integration, and supports data security and compliance efforts. By understanding and effectively utilizing metadata, organizations can harness the full potential of their data assets while maintaining the integrity and security of their information.
